]> git.pld-linux.org Git - packages/php-pear-XML_Parser2.git/blob - php-pear-XML_Parser2.spec
dir fix
[packages/php-pear-XML_Parser2.git] / php-pear-XML_Parser2.spec
1 # $Revision: 1.31 $, $Date: 2011/04/10 20:45:35 $
2 %define         status          beta
3 %define         pearname        XML_Parser2
4 %include        /usr/lib/rpm/macros.php
5 Summary:        %{pearname} - XML parsing class based on PHP's bundled expat
6 Name:           php-pear-XML_Parser2
7 Version:        0.1.0
8 Release:        2
9 License:        BSD License
10 Group:          Development/Languages/PHP
11 Source0:        http://pear.php.net/get/%{pearname}-%{version}.tgz
12 # Source0-md5:  9f02b81fa8e45d63be15156f9b0088b9
13 URL:            http://pear.php.net/package/XML_Parser2/
14 BuildRequires:  php-packagexml2cl
15 BuildRequires:  php-pear-PEAR >= 1:1.4.0-0.b1
16 BuildRequires:  rpm-php-pearprov >= 4.4.2-11
17 BuildRequires:  rpmbuild(macros) >= 1.610
18 Requires:       php-pear
19 Requires:       php-pear-PEAR-core
20 BuildArch:      noarch
21 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
22
23 %description
24 This is an XML parser based on PHPs built-in xml extension. It
25 supports two basic modes of operation: "func" and "event". In "func"
26 mode, it will look for a function named after each element
27 (xmltag_ELEMENT for start tags and xmltag_ELEMENT_ for end tags), and
28 in "event" mode it uses a set of generic callbacks.
29
30 In PEAR status of this package is: %{status}.
31
32 %prep
33 %pear_package_setup
34
35 mv docs/XML_Parser2/examples .
36
37 %build
38 packagexml2cl package.xml > ChangeLog
39
40 %install
41 rm -rf $RPM_BUILD_ROOT
42 install -d $RPM_BUILD_ROOT%{php_pear_dir}
43 %pear_package_install
44
45 install -d $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
46 cp -a examples/* $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version}
47
48 %clean
49 rm -rf $RPM_BUILD_ROOT
50
51 %files
52 %defattr(644,root,root,755)
53 %doc ChangeLog install.log
54 %{php_pear_dir}/.registry/*.reg
55 %{php_pear_dir}/XML/Parser2.php
56 %{php_pear_dir}/XML/Parser2
57 %{php_pear_dir}/data/XML_Parser2
58 %{_examplesdir}/%{name}-%{version}
This page took 0.082927 seconds and 4 git commands to generate.